John Deere reports strong 4th quarter and 2017

John Deere 8295R on display at John Deere Pavilion, Moline IL

Deere and Company says improving markets for farm and construction equipment gave them a solid fourth quarter and improved 2017 profitability.

Public Relations Director Ken Golden says worldwide net sales and revenues increased 23 percent for the fourth quarter and was up 12 percent for the full year, totaling $29-point-7 billion dollars.

Golden says Agriculture and turf product sales increased 22 percent for the quarter and 9 percent for the year. He says part of that was higher overall farm machinery demand in South America and the EU, as well as a sharp rise in construction equipment sales.

Deere’s equipment operations profited $669 million for the 4th quarter and $2-point-8 billion for the full year.  Golden also projects a 2018 net income of 2-point-6 billion and profits from the pending December acquisition of the Wirtgen Group of highway construction and maintenance machines.
